Canvas Default Account Reports

Canvas Default Account Reports

This document outlines the descriptions of the default Canvas reports, their configurations, and CSV export format and data. 


Account and subaccount admins have access to Canvas reports that can be used to review account data or in conjunction with accessing Canvas via the API. Canvas includes a set of default reports available to all institutions. This document outlines the descriptions of all default reports, their configurations, and CSV export format and data. Configurations refer to the options and filters that can be enabled before the report is run.


Subaccount Reports

Users are associated with an account through a group or a course enrollment. Even though courses and groups can be created within subaccounts, user data is maintained at the account level. Subaccount reports that involve user data may not be as current as account-level reports. To maintain accuracy for subaccount reports, Canvas updates all user account associations weekly on Sundays (exact times may vary).

Course Storage

The Course Storage report shows the current statistics for storage space used in every course in a selected term (shown in megabytes). 

The report shows two columns about file storage. The storage used column shows unique files in the course; files included through a previous import or course copy are not counted against the storage limit. The sum of all files column shows the amount of space required to download all files associated with the course.


Configuration

Term

CSV Format

One row per course

CSV Data

Course ID, course SIS ID, course short name, course name, account ID, account SIS ID, account name, storage used (in MB), sum of all files (in MB)

Grade Export

The Grade Export report shows the final grade results for all the students in a selected term. 

The current score reflects the total while ignoring unsubmitted assignments and muted assignments, and the final score counts unsubmitted assignments and muted assignments as zero. If the Final Grade Override feature preview has been turned on in an account, the Grade Export report will include the override_score column.

For use with grading periods, use the MGP Grade Export report. 


Configuration

Term, deleted objects

CSV Format

One row per enrollment

CSV Data

Student name, student ID, student SIS ID, student integration ID*, course name, course ID, course SIS ID, section name, section ID, section SIS ID, term name, term ID, term SIS ID, current score, final score, enrollment state, unposted current score, unposted final score, override score, current grade, final grade, unposted current grade, unposted final grade, override grade

* Contact your Customer Success Manager to include student integration IDs in the grade export report.

Last User Access

The Last User Access report shows the last login for active users. The endpoint used for the most recent access date and time is updated every 10 minutes. The date and time displayed in the report will reflect the time the endpoint was updated and may differ from the exact time the user accessed Canvas.


Configuration

Term, deleted objects

CSV Format

One row per enrollment

CSV Data

User ID, user SIS ID (if applicable), user name, last access date and time, IP address

Outcome Results

The Outcome Results report shows the learning outcome results for all students in published courses. 

Outcome results are tied to their level of outcome access. Account outcomes display on the account report, while the sub-account outcomes display on the sub-account report. Course outcomes only display within course reports. The only time outcomes would be displayed on both reports is if they are stored in both accounts, such as copying an account outcome to the sub-account level. 

When generating this report from the account or subaccount level, all outcomes are included for the appropriate context or a parent sub-account level. 


Configuration

Term, deleted objects

CSV Format

One row per user-outcome-result pair

CSV Data

Student name, student ID, student SIS ID, assessment title, assessment ID, assessment type, submission date, submission score, learning outcome name, learning outcome ID, attempt number, outcome score, assessment question, assessment question ID, course name, course ID, course SIS ID, section name, section ID, section SIS ID, assignment URL, learning outcome friendly name, learning outcome points possible, learning outcome mastery score, learning outcome mastered, learning outcome rating, learning outcome rating points, account ID, account name, enrollment state

 

Provisioning

The Provisioning report exports all the needed information that relates to provisioning Canvas in one or all of its respective categories: Users, Accounts, Terms, Courses, Sections, Enrollments, Groups, Group Memberships, Group Categories, Cross-listing, and User Observers. 

Each report includes a created by SIS column. SIS data is displayed in the column regardless if the SIS creation checkbox is selected as part of the report configuration. Selecting the Created by SIS checkbox will display only data created by SIS.

Deleted courses without SIS IDs are only included in the Provisioning report if the course was deleted less than 120 days before the date the report is created. Courses with SIS IDs are not affected by this limit.

Groups and Group Memberships are only included in the Provisioning report if they were created through a Canvas SIS integration. To help manage and track manually created groups and group memberships, you may want to automatically allocate unique SIS IDs for manually created groups/memberships.

Start dates and end dates are only included in Provisioning reports for courses and sections that have selected the Students can only participate in the course between these dates checkbox in Course Settings.


Configuration

Term, CSV File Type, created by SIS, deleted objects

CSV Format

One row per category

CSV Data

Users: Canvas user ID, integration ID, authentication provider ID, user ID, login ID, first name, last name, full name, sortable name, short name, email, status

Accounts: Canvas account ID, account ID, Canvas parent ID, parent account ID, name, status

Terms: Canvas term ID, term ID, name, status, start date, end date

Courses: Canvas course ID, integration ID, course ID, short name, long name, Canvas account ID, account ID, Canvas term ID, term ID, status, start date, end date

Sections: Canvas section ID, section ID, integration ID, Canvas course ID, course ID, name, status, start date, end date, Canvas account ID, account ID

Enrollments: Canvas course ID, course ID, user ID, role, role ID, canvas section ID, section ID, status, Canvas associated user ID, base role type, limit section privileges, Canvas enrollment ID, Canvas temporary enrollment source ID, temporary enrollment source user ID

Groups: Canvas group ID, group ID, Canvas group category ID, group category ID, Canvas account ID, account ID, Canvas course ID, course ID, name, status, context ID, context type, group category ID, max membership

Group Memberships: Canvas group ID, group ID, Canvas user ID, user ID, status 

Group Categories: Canvas group category ID, group category ID, context ID, context type, group name, role, self signup, group limit, auto leader, status

Cross-listing (X list): Canvas xlist course ID, xlist course ID, Canvas section ID, section ID, status, Canvas nonxlist course ID, nonxlist course ID

User Observers: Canvas observer ID, observer ID, Canvas student ID, student ID, status

Admin: Admin user name, Canvas user ID, user ID, Canvas account ID, account ID, role ID, role, status

Student Competency

The Student Competency report shows the learning outcome results for all students. 

This report displays the details of the outcome result including the associated assignment. However, this report only shows outcome results for assignments and does not include outcomes tied to question banks. For detailed reports, create outcomes at the account or sub-account level and add those outcomes to course activities.

When generating this report from the account or subaccount level, all outcomes are included for the appropriate context or a parent sub-account level. Additionally, reports include all child subaccount outcomes and all course level outcomes.


Configuration

Term, deleted objects

CSV Format

One row per user-outcome-result pair

CSV Data

Student name, student ID, student SIS ID, assignment title, assignment ID, submission date, submission score, learning outcome name, learning outcome ID, attempt, outcome score, course name, course ID, course SIS ID, section name, section ID, section SIS ID, assignment URL, learning outcome friendly name, learning outcome points possible, learning outcome mastery score, learning outcome mastered, learning outcome rating, learning outcome rating points, account ID, account name, enrollment state

User Course Access Log

The User Course Access Log report shows all the activity from users enrolled in all courses in a given term. The times viewed and times participated are counted from the beginning of time until the time the report was generated. A maximum of one month's data will be retrieved. By default, it will return data from the beginning of the previous week.


Configuration

Term, start date, enrollment type

CSV Format

One row per student activity

CSV Data

Section ID, section SIS ID, section name, course ID, course SIS ID, course name, term ID, term SIS ID, term name, user ID, user SIS ID, user name, content type, content, times viewed, times participated, last viewed
